RUNBOOK 7.3 — Raffle Drums

Receiving site: Quail Street loading dock. Two raffle drums arrive Tuesday for the Harrowfield staff party. Inspect for dents; note damage on the slip. Store in dry goods bay, not the cold room. Drums return the following Monday. Courier hand-over proceeds per the line below.

drop instructions, hahip-kajeg: the fenys brivan courier leaves the aldeth kasdor jorwyn jorius quenir sorael druius kasox ledger at gate 4680 under passcode 963441

## Changed defaults

Heads up: the Ledgerline tax-rate lookup cache now defaults to a 15-minute TTL instead of 24 hours. Turns out rates in the Veldt County sandbox were going stale mid-demo, which was embarrassing. Eviction is now LRU rather than FIFO, and the cache warms on boot. If you're reviewing, check that nothing hardcodes the old TTL. The new defaults land as follows.

deployment values, bajop-taweg:
holwyn:
  log_level: debug
  metrics_host: metrics.holwyn.zemvarsys.internal
  pool_size: 32

Quarterly Planning Note — Billing Transition. Merrowline proposes shifting Casquet subscribers from monthly to annual billing over two quarters, beginning with renewals in the Ardale region. Modeling suggests improved cash predictability and reduced churn, offset by short-term revenue recognition changes. Finance has validated the approach. The board should weigh this against the confidential plan noted below.

confidential, kahop-yahap: Project Weniel slips by six weeks because of the staffing delay.

## Service Accounts: Flintwick Cold Starts

The Flintwick serverless handlers pay a cold-start penalty of roughly 900ms when the warm pool drains, largely due to service-account token fetches at init. To mitigate, the runtime now caches credentials across invocations and pre-warms two instances per region. For local reproduction, the handler must authenticate against the Quillgate token service using the key below.

gateway credential: qvz23-XSZTNBjrucz4Q49XMT1TuVw